Transaction 6f7bf3ec86f8659c374870e88370405b208eada47cbb2bb1b4ac399b20f21086

20 Input
2 Outputs
  • 6f7bf3ec86f8659c374870e88370405b208eada47cbb2bb1b4ac399b20f21086:0
  • value  123173676
    address  3KGuvpZuQ32WaPBTaixp8f5fi7rkzZWDyW
  • 6f7bf3ec86f8659c374870e88370405b208eada47cbb2bb1b4ac399b20f21086:1
  • value  910572
    address  34ZxyJxmUcuk6bdPG4TBvNngZDDvV8XY6v